Rural Health Services
Northwest Medical Center Association (Mosaic-Albany) is a critical access hospital located in Albany, Missouri, and operates clinics in Albany, Grant City, New Hampton, and Stanberry. Its primary service area is predominantly rural and includes Gentry and Worth counties located in northwest Missouri. According to the 2022 U.S. census estimates, the population in the two-county service area is approximately 8,208, which includes a high percentage of low-income families. The economy of the region is based on agriculture, minor manufacturing and small businesses resulting in a payor mix for Mosaic-Albany approximately 72.63% governmental or self-pay patients. 15.6% of the population have an income that is below the federal poverty level. Mosaic-Albany offers both inpatient and outpatient services including emergency care, plus convenient clinics, and specialty care services. During the year, approximately 536 patients were admitted to the hospital resulting in approximately 1,891 patient days. The emergency room served approximately 2,682 patients and approximately 12,663 clinic visits were generated. We seek to improve the health of area individuals and communities.
